Output 3a8e726e18cda4e25d7e3574e7f11a4199b5546018b20039aa9ca77eb3b19b5f:0

value
148025
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c70a4c99d82702598480b43c67af2165132d4419 OP_EQUAL
address
3KqSjKYWzu1MkjDmbmfRmDSS5bu44civLc
transaction
3a8e726e18cda4e25d7e3574e7f11a4199b5546018b20039aa9ca77eb3b19b5f
confirmations
98848
spent
true